I wonder if an extra pair of front belts can be made to do this. mount the retractor vertically behind the seat, just like stock, mount it up just like in that write up. You'd have to defeat the release that goes in the door jamb. I got an extra pair of GN front belts, maybe this is on my to do list. My kids and wife would thank me.

Here is a complete system, you cut the package tray and bolt or spot weld in. Retractors on both top and bottom, looks completely factory when done.
